Pima Medical Institute-Tucson Student Population

Total 2,589 students are enrolled in Pima Medical Institute-Tucson (2,477 undergraduate and 112 graduate). Among them, 1,400 students are enrolled in online degree/certificate programs. 195 faculties are working for Pima Medical Institute-Tucson and student to faculty ratio is 13.28 to 1.

Population By Gender/Attending Status

For academic year 2021-2022, total 2,589 students enrolled into Pima Medical Institute-Tucson. 2,477 enrolled in undergraduate programs and 112 students enrolled in graduate programs. All students are enrolled in full-time status. By gender, 459 male and 2,092 female students are attending at Pima Medical Institute-Tucson. Online Student Population

Pima Medical Institute-Tucson offers the distance learning opportunities (online degree program and/or courses) for both undergraduate and graduate programs. 1,400 students (54.88% of total students) are enrolled online exclusively and 30 students (1.18% of total students) are enrolled some online courses.
